位置:excel百科网-关于excel知识普及与知识讲解 > 资讯中心 > excel数据 > 文章详情

不同excel表格数据相除

作者:excel百科网
|
169人看过
发布时间:2025-12-17 20:35:21
标签:
通过单元格引用、函数公式或Power Query工具实现跨表格数据相除操作,重点需掌握绝对引用与相对引用的配合使用,同时注意处理除零错误和跨工作簿数据关联方法。
不同excel表格数据相除

       不同Excel表格数据相除的实用指南

       在日常数据处理工作中,我们经常需要将存储在不同Excel表格甚至不同工作簿中的数值进行除法运算。这种操作看似简单,但若未掌握正确方法,很容易出现引用错误、更新不及时或计算失效等问题。本文将系统介绍六种实用方案,帮助您高效完成跨表格数据相除任务。

       一、基础单元格引用方法

       最直接的跨表格除法操作是通过手动输入等号开始公式,然后切换到目标工作表选择被除数单元格,输入除号后再切换到另一个工作表选择除数单元格。这种方法适合临时性计算,但需要注意引用方式:当公式需要向下填充时,应使用相对引用(如A1);当需要固定某个表格的特定单元格时,需使用绝对引用(如$A$1)或混合引用(如A$1)。例如:=Sheet2!B5/Sheet3!C10,其中Sheet2和Sheet3为不同工作表名称。

       二、函数公式高级应用

       对于复杂场景,推荐使用QUOTIENT函数获取整数商,或使用MOD函数获取余数。处理可能出现的除零错误时,可结合IFERROR函数:=IFERROR(Sheet1!A1/Sheet2!B1,"除零错误")。当需要根据条件进行除法运算时,可搭配使用IF函数:=IF(Sheet2!C10>0, Sheet1!A5/Sheet2!C10, "无效除数")。

       三、跨工作簿数据关联

       当除数和被除数分别存储在不同Excel文件时,公式引用将包含工作簿路径:[销售数据.xlsx]一月!$B$4/[成本数据.xlsx]Sheet1!$C$2。需要注意的是,被引用的工作簿必须保持打开状态以确保数据更新,否则公式将保留最后一次计算值。建议将相关文件存放在同一文件夹内,避免因路径变更导致链接失效。

       四、定义名称简化公式

       通过“公式”选项卡中的“定义名称”功能,可将跨表格的单元格区域命名为“年度营收”、“部门成本”等易记名称。这样在除法公式中只需使用=年度营收/部门成本,极大提升公式可读性和维护性。名称定义可跨工作表使用,且支持相对引用和绝对引用两种模式。

       五、Power Query数据整合

       对于需要定期更新的跨表格除法运算,推荐使用Power Query(获取和转换)工具。通过“数据”选项卡导入多个表格,建立关联后添加自定义列,使用M语言公式:=[销售额]/[成本]完成除法计算。这种方法特别适合大数据量场景,计算结果可随源数据更新而自动刷新。

       六、数据透视表比率分析

       当需要对分组数据进行相除计算时,数据透视表的“值显示方式”功能非常实用。例如计算各产品线的利润率,可将销售额字段拖入值区域两次,然后将第二个字段的值显示方式设置为“占总和的百分比”,或通过“计算字段”功能自定义除法公式。

       七、数组公式批量处理

       对于需要同时处理多行列数据的场景,数组公式能显著提高效率。选择目标区域后输入=Sheet1!A2:A10/Sheet2!B2:B10,然后按Ctrl+Shift+Enter组合键完成数组公式输入。这种方法适合批量计算比率类指标,如增长率、完成率等。

       八、条件格式可视化结果

       除法运算结果往往需要直观展示。通过条件格式功能,可对相除结果设置数据条、色阶或图标集,例如将利润率用红色到绿色的渐变色标识,或对异常值添加旗帜图标。这样不仅能提高数据可读性,还能快速发现潜在问题。

       九、三维引用跨表汇总

       当多个工作表结构完全相同时,可使用三维引用一次性对多个表格进行相除运算。例如=SUM(Sheet1:Sheet3!B5)/SUM(Sheet1:Sheet3!C5),该公式将计算三个工作表中B5单元格之和与C5单元格之和的比值。这种方法特别适合处理多期数据对比分析。

       十、动态数组函数应用

       Excel 365及更新版本提供的动态数组函数能自动溢出结果,极大简化跨表格计算。使用=FILTER(Sheet1!A:A,Sheet1!B:B>0)/FILTER(Sheet2!C:C,Sheet2!D:D>0)可自动过滤无效值后完成相除运算,结果将自动填充到相邻单元格区域。

       十一、数据验证防止错误

       为避免除法运算中出现错误值,可在源数据表设置数据验证规则,限制除数单元格只能输入非零数值。同时使用条件格式标记出接近零值的单元格,从源头上减少除零错误的发生概率。

       十二、模板化设计提升效率

       对于需要重复使用的除法计算场景,可创建专用模板:预设好公式结构、定义名称区域、配置好数据验证和条件格式。下次使用时只需替换源数据即可快速生成计算结果,特别适用于定期报表制作场景。

       通过掌握以上十二种方法,您将能游刃有余地处理各种跨表格数据相除需求。实际应用中可根据数据规模、更新频率和自动化要求选择合适方案,建议从简单的单元格引用开始,逐步尝试Power Query等高级功能,不断提升数据处理效率与准确性。

推荐文章
相关文章
推荐URL
您需要的是将Excel表格数据通过数据库技术处理后导出为PDF文档的完整解决方案,涉及数据整理、格式转换及自动化输出等关键技术环节。
2025-12-17 20:28:15
383人看过
通过Excel开发数据采集仪的核心在于利用VBA编程结合外部设备接口,实现自动化数据采集、处理与可视化分析,最终构建低成本高效率的定制化数据采集解决方案。
2025-12-17 20:27:25
52人看过
通过条件格式、公式函数和对比工具三大核心方法,可快速标记Excel中的差异数据,其中条件格式适用于直观可视化标注,公式函数能实现复杂逻辑标记,而对比工具专精于多表数据比对场景。
2025-12-17 20:27:25
312人看过
Excel数据条件筛选是通过设置特定规则快速提取目标数据的核心功能,用户需掌握自动筛选、高级筛选及函数组合三种方式实现精准数据提取,本文将从基础操作到实战案例全面解析12种筛选技巧。
2025-12-17 20:27:19
181人看过
热门推荐
热门专题:
资讯中心: